In ΔABC, m∠CAB = 60° and

AD
is an angle bisector with D ∈
BC
and AD = 8 ft. Find the distances from D to the sides of the triangle.

The distance from D to the closest point on either side will be ...

... (8 ft)·sin(60°/2) = 4 ft

Both distances are 4 ft.

_____

It isn't really clear that you don't want the distance along line BC; rather, you want the direct shortest distance to the side. For that, sufficient information is given.
